T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- Indonesia’s Foreign Affairs Minister, Retno Marsudi said that the United Nations (UN) Secretary-General António Guterres has voiced appreciation for Indonesia’s non-permanent membership in the UN security council during the tenth ASEAN-UN Summit.
“The meeting saw UN’s secretary-general especially appreciating Indonesia’s role as a bridge-builder, especially since Indonesia’s non-permanent membership in the UN security council,” said Minister Retno in the press release issued by the Presidential Secretariat’s press, media, and information bureau on Sunday.
Entering its 52nd year, ASEAN is deemed able to maintain peace and become the motor for stability within the region. Not only that, the release stated, ASEAN’s economy has also seen above-average growth compared to the global economy.
The Minister also said that the President asserts that a strong synergy between regional organizations such as ASEAN and the United Nations is dearly important to build a strong region that eventually contributes to world peace.
In order to maintain that goal, President Jokowi announced Indonesia’s commitment to prioritize encouraging organizational synergies throughout its tenure as the UN’s non-permanent member.
